74th OREGON LEGISLATIVE ASSEMBLY--2007 Regular Session
 
 
                            Enrolled
 
                         House Bill 2475
 
Sponsored by Representative SCHAUFLER
 
 
                     CHAPTER ................
 
 
                             AN ACT
 
 
Relating to electrical installations; amending ORS 479.570.
 
Be It Enacted by the People of the State of Oregon:
 
  SECTION 1. ORS 479.570 is amended to read:
  479.570. (1) Except as provided in subsection (2) of this
section, a person who sells electricity   { - shall - }  { +
may + } not energize an electrical installation unless the
installation is first approved by an inspector authorized to
perform inspections under ORS 479.510 to 479.945.
  (2) Subsection (1) of this section does not apply to:
  (a) An installation for which a written request to energize has
been made by a licensed supervising electrician qualified
pursuant to ORS 479.630 (2) and to which the appropriate
electrical permit has been attached;
  (b) A temporary installation of less than 480 volts made to
provide service to a construction site or irrigation pump if the
installation is properly grounded and the appropriate electrical
permit is attached thereto;
  (c) An installation within a plant or system of a person who
sells electricity. As used in this paragraph, 'person who sells
electricity' does not include small power production facilities
as defined in ORS 758.500 (1981 Replacement Part); or
  (d) A minor electrical installation for which a valid
installation label has been issued.
  (3) Electrical installations energized without inspection
pursuant to subsection (2)(a) and (b) of this section must
receive final inspection as required by ORS 479.510 to 479.945.
   { +  (4) Notwithstanding ORS 756.040, 756.060 and 757.035, the
Department of Consumer and Business Services, in consultation
with the Electrical and Elevator Board, may adopt rules
regulating the use of a written request by a licensed supervising
electrician as described in subsection (2)(a) of this section as
adequate authority for a person who sells electricity to energize
an electrical installation. + }
